Description
Assess patients spanning pediatric, adult, and geriatric demographics through standardized tests and insightful observation methods. Craft individualized treatment strategies that meet both immediate and long-range communication and swallowing objectives. Offer dedicated speech therapy focused on enhancing communication, language skills, fluency, voice modulation, and swallowing mechanisms. Work in collaboration with multidisciplinary teams, including physical and occupational therapists, nurses, physicians, families, and caregivers, to develop comprehensive care plans. Provide education to patients and their families to support continued progress beyond clinical therapy sessions. Conduct occasional inpatient assessments and interventions for speech therapy to maintain a seamless continuum of care during treatment. Document patient progress and treatment plans accurately and promptly in alignment with all regulatory standards. Engage in continuous learning to remain updated on new methodologies and advancements in the field of speech-language pathology. Education
A Master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ology from a recognized institution. A supervised Clinical Fellowship Year (CFY) is required if not yet ASHA-certified. Certifications
State licensure as a Speech Language Pathologist. Preferred: ASHA's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C-SLP). Basic Life Support (BLS) certification is required within the first 30 days of hire. Skills
Expertise in evidence-based therapy practices suitable for all age groups, with a deep understanding of both developmental and acquired disorders affecting speech, language, and swallowing. Strong interpersonal skills enabling effective communication with patients, families, and fellow healthcare providers. Ability to tailor therapy techniques to meet a variety of cultural and linguistic backgrounds. Solid clinical reasoning and problem-solving capabilities. Familiarity with electronic health records and compliance standards for documentation. Benefits
